Đề & đáp án ktra 1tiết Tin học 11 (HK2-new)
Chia sẻ bởi Thế Duy |
Ngày 26/04/2019 |
47
Chia sẻ tài liệu: Đề & đáp án ktra 1tiết Tin học 11 (HK2-new) thuộc Tin học 11
Nội dung tài liệu:
TRƯỜNG THPT NGUYỄN CÔNG PHƯƠNG
LỚP
HỌ, TÊN:
KIỂM TRA 1 TIẾT
MÔN: TIN HỌC 11
Thời gian làm bài: 45 phút
ĐỀ SỐ
Đề kiểm tra gồm 20 câu hỏi trắc nghiệm trên ngôn ngữ lập trình Pascal. Học sinh chọn câu trả lời đúng nhất trong từng câu hỏi và đánh dấu (x) vào bảng trả lời trắc nghiệm sau (mỗi câu trả lời đúng được 0,5 điểm):
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
A
B
C
D
Khai báo kiểu bản ghi nào sau đây là đúng cú pháp?
A. Type KQ = record Maso: string[6]; Ketqua: boolean; End.
B. Type KQ := record Maso: string[6]; Ketqua: boolean; End;
C. Type KQ = record; Maso: string[6]; Ketqua: boolean; End;
D. Type KQ = record Maso: string[6]; Ketqua: boolean; End;
Để truy cập (tham chiếu) đến từng trường của bản ghi, cách viết nào sau đây đúng?
A..
B..
C..
D..
Trong dữ liệu kiểu tệp, thủ tục read dùng để:
A. Gắn tên tệp. B. Đọc tệp văn bản. C. Mở tệp để đọc. D. Ghi tệp văn bản.
Khi mở tệp để ghi cần sử dụng thủ tục nào sau đây?
A. rewrite B. reset C. write D. close
Hàm chuẩn eof trả về giá trị true cho biết:
A. Con trỏ tệp đang ở đầu dòng. B. Con trỏ tệp đang ở cuối dòng.
C. Con trỏ tệp đang ở đầu tệp. D. Con trỏ tệp đang ở cuối tệp.
Câu lệnh assign(f, ‘data.txt’) có ý nghĩa là gì?
A. Gắn tên tệp data.txt cho biến tệp f.
B. Gắn tên tệp f cho biến tệp data.txt.
C. Gắn biến tệp data.txt cho tên tệp f.
D. Gắn biến tệp f cho tên tệp data.txt.
Thao tác upcase(‘ch’) cho kết quả:
A. ‘Ch’ B. ‘CH’ C. ‘ch’ D. Báo lỗi.
Thao tác delete(‘robocon’,5,2) cho kết quả:
A. ‘rocon’ B. ‘robo’ C. ‘robon’ D. ‘roboc’
Để có được xâu ‘2011 la nam con meo.’ thì phép nối nào sau đây đúng?
A. 2011 + ‘ la nam con meo.’ B. ‘2011’ & ‘ la nam con meo.’
C. ‘2011’ + ‘ la nam con meo.’ D. 2011 & ‘ la nam con meo.’
Xâu nào trong các xâu sau đây là xâu palindrome?
A. ‘zxcvbnmnmbvcxz’ B. ‘asdfgh5o5hgfdsa’
C. ‘qwerty90o9ytrewq’ D. ‘plmnbvc11cbvnmlp’
Thao tác length(‘Gio to Hung Vuong 10-3. ’) cho kết quả:
A. Báo lỗi. B. 19 C. 23 D. 24
Thao tác insert(‘ew’, ‘ns’,2) cho kết quả:
A. ‘ewns’ B. ‘news’. C. ‘nsew’ D. ‘ensw’
Chọn câu trả lời đúng cho khai báo xâu?
A. Var sting: string; B. Var string: string;
C. Var string: sting; D. Var sting: string[260];
Đoạn chương trình sau đây thực hiện công việc gì?
Begin c:=a; a:=b; b:=c; End;
A. Hoán đổi giá trị của hai biến a và c cho nhau.
B. Hoán đổi giá trị của hai biến b và c cho nhau.
C.
LỚP
HỌ, TÊN:
KIỂM TRA 1 TIẾT
MÔN: TIN HỌC 11
Thời gian làm bài: 45 phút
ĐỀ SỐ
Đề kiểm tra gồm 20 câu hỏi trắc nghiệm trên ngôn ngữ lập trình Pascal. Học sinh chọn câu trả lời đúng nhất trong từng câu hỏi và đánh dấu (x) vào bảng trả lời trắc nghiệm sau (mỗi câu trả lời đúng được 0,5 điểm):
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
A
B
C
D
Khai báo kiểu bản ghi nào sau đây là đúng cú pháp?
A. Type KQ = record Maso: string[6]; Ketqua: boolean; End.
B. Type KQ := record Maso: string[6]; Ketqua: boolean; End;
C. Type KQ = record; Maso: string[6]; Ketqua: boolean; End;
D. Type KQ = record Maso: string[6]; Ketqua: boolean; End;
Để truy cập (tham chiếu) đến từng trường của bản ghi, cách viết nào sau đây đúng?
A.
B.
C.
D.
Trong dữ liệu kiểu tệp, thủ tục read dùng để:
A. Gắn tên tệp. B. Đọc tệp văn bản. C. Mở tệp để đọc. D. Ghi tệp văn bản.
Khi mở tệp để ghi cần sử dụng thủ tục nào sau đây?
A. rewrite B. reset C. write D. close
Hàm chuẩn eof trả về giá trị true cho biết:
A. Con trỏ tệp đang ở đầu dòng. B. Con trỏ tệp đang ở cuối dòng.
C. Con trỏ tệp đang ở đầu tệp. D. Con trỏ tệp đang ở cuối tệp.
Câu lệnh assign(f, ‘data.txt’) có ý nghĩa là gì?
A. Gắn tên tệp data.txt cho biến tệp f.
B. Gắn tên tệp f cho biến tệp data.txt.
C. Gắn biến tệp data.txt cho tên tệp f.
D. Gắn biến tệp f cho tên tệp data.txt.
Thao tác upcase(‘ch’) cho kết quả:
A. ‘Ch’ B. ‘CH’ C. ‘ch’ D. Báo lỗi.
Thao tác delete(‘robocon’,5,2) cho kết quả:
A. ‘rocon’ B. ‘robo’ C. ‘robon’ D. ‘roboc’
Để có được xâu ‘2011 la nam con meo.’ thì phép nối nào sau đây đúng?
A. 2011 + ‘ la nam con meo.’ B. ‘2011’ & ‘ la nam con meo.’
C. ‘2011’ + ‘ la nam con meo.’ D. 2011 & ‘ la nam con meo.’
Xâu nào trong các xâu sau đây là xâu palindrome?
A. ‘zxcvbnmnmbvcxz’ B. ‘asdfgh5o5hgfdsa’
C. ‘qwerty90o9ytrewq’ D. ‘plmnbvc11cbvnmlp’
Thao tác length(‘Gio to Hung Vuong 10-3. ’) cho kết quả:
A. Báo lỗi. B. 19 C. 23 D. 24
Thao tác insert(‘ew’, ‘ns’,2) cho kết quả:
A. ‘ewns’ B. ‘news’. C. ‘nsew’ D. ‘ensw’
Chọn câu trả lời đúng cho khai báo xâu?
A. Var sting: string; B. Var string: string;
C. Var string: sting; D. Var sting: string[260];
Đoạn chương trình sau đây thực hiện công việc gì?
Begin c:=a; a:=b; b:=c; End;
A. Hoán đổi giá trị của hai biến a và c cho nhau.
B. Hoán đổi giá trị của hai biến b và c cho nhau.
C.
* Một số tài liệu cũ có thể bị lỗi font khi hiển thị do dùng bộ mã không phải Unikey ...
Người chia sẻ: Thế Duy
Dung lượng: |
Lượt tài: 0
Loại file:
Nguồn : Chưa rõ
(Tài liệu chưa được thẩm định)